### Strategies for Responsible Betting
A crucial approach to responsible betting involves establishing a budget prior to making any wagers. This means determining an amount of money that you can afford to lose without it affecting your daily life or financial obligations. It’s important to stick to this budget, regardless of your wins or losses. Having a defined limit enables you to keep control over your betting activities and prevents the risk of overspending.
Another essential strategy is to take breaks and avoid chasing losses. It can be tempting to try to win back money after a losing bet, but this often results in even larger losses and can create a cycle of frustration. Regular breaks give you the chance to evaluate your betting habits and helps ensure gambling doesn’t become a coping mechanism. It is vital to approach online sports gambling with a clear mind and a sense of perspective.
Lastly, educate yourself about the games and betting strategies you are interested in. Knowing the odds, the various types of bets, and the associated risks can significantly enhance your betting experience and improve your chances of making informed decisions. Responsible betting involves not just the financial side but also acquiring knowledge and awareness about the activities you participate in. This education can help you enjoy online sports gambling while minimizing risks and maximizing enjoyment.
